Always remember Kevin Campbell getting the bird - big time - after he duffed up a chance even I could've scored (blindfolded, drunk and with both legs cut off) in an FA Cup match against...Millwall I think - might've been Bolton.
Eventually we lost that game 3-1 with the opposition scoring the 2nd and 3rd in extra time.
The point is that 'Super' Kev wouldn't have scored had all remaing players walked off the pitch. His confidence was already low, the team was playing pretty shite - this was in the dark days of 1994 - and the crowd was far more angst ridden than today. But by taking their frustration out on the one player that could have turned it around that night all they achieved was to ensure he would just keep digging his hole deeper and deeper.
I am the world's worst for slagging off players in the comfort of my own living room. But leave it there - paying £50 to watch a match doesn't give you the right to deliberately try to ruin someone's game - it is both self defeating and gives the other team's fans even more ammunition against you.
If at the game you can't say anything good, say nothing at all.
